Daylight Saving Time will change in the United States on Sunday, March 8, 2026. The trading schedule for various financial instruments will be adjusted to align with U.S. exchange hours.
Please be aware that market opening and closing times for several global assets may shift during this transition.
Traders should review their platforms for specific timing updates to avoid disruption. Please take a look at the table below for details:
| SYMBOL | Current Hours GMT+2 | New Hours 9th March GMT +3 |
| FX | Mon 00:01-23:59 Tue - Thurs 00:05-23:59 Fri 00:05-23:57 | Mon 00:01-23:59 Tue - Thurs 00:05-23:59 Fri 00:05-23:57 |
| Metals | Mon-Thu 01:00-23:59 Fri 01:00-23:57 | Mon-Thu 01:00-23:59 Fri 01:00-23:57 |
| wtıspot | Mon-Thu 01:00-23:59 Fri 01:00-23:57 | Mon-Thu 01:00-23:59 Fri 01:00-23:57 |
| BRENTSPOT | Mon 01:05-23:59 Tue-Thu 03:05-23:59 Fri 03:05 - 23:57 | Mon 01:05-23:59 Tue-Thu 03:05-23:59 Fri 03:05 - 23:57 |
| JPN225 | Mon-Thu 01:00-23:59 Fri 01:00-23:57 | Mon-Thu 01:00-23:59 Fri 01:00-23:57 |
| FRA40 | Mon-Thu 09:00-22:59 Fri 09:00-22:57 | Mon-Thu 10:00-23:59 Fri 10:00-23:57 |
| GER40 | Mon-Thu 01:00-23:59 Fri 01:00-23:12 | Mon-Thu 01:00-23:59 Fri 01:00-23:57 |
| FTSE100 | Mon-Thu 01:00-23:59 Fri 01:00-23:12 | Mon-Thu 01:00-23:59 Fri 01:00-23:57 |
| SP500 | Mon-Thu 01:00-23:59 Fri 01:00-23:57 | Mon-Thu 01:00-23:59 Fri 01:00-23:57 |
| US100 | Mon-Thu 01:00-23:59 Fri 01:00-23:57 | Mon-Thu 01:00-23:59 Fri 01:00-23:57 |
| US30 Futures | Mon-Thu 01:00-23:59 Fri 01:00-23:57 | Mon-Thu 01:00-23:59 Fri 01:00-23:57 |
| AUS200 | Mon-Thu 00:50-07:30, 08:10-22:59 Fri 00:50-07:30, 08:10-22:57 | Mon-Thu 01:50-8:30, 09:10-22:59 Fri 01:50-8:30, 09:10-22:57 |
| UK100 Futures | Mon-Thu 01:00-23:59 Fri 01:00-23:12 | Mon-Thu 01:00-23:59 Fri 01:00-23:57 |
| DAX40 Futures | Mon-Thu 01:00-23:59 Fri 01:00-23:12 | Mon-Thu 01:00-23:59 Fri 01:00-23:57 |
| SPX500 Futures | Mon-Thu 01:00-23:59 Fri 01:00-23:57 | Mon-Thu 01:00-23:59 Fri 01:00-23:57 |
| NAS100 Futures | Mon-Thu 01:00-23:59 Fri 01:00-23:57 | Mon-Thu 01:00-23:59 Fri 01:00-23:57 |
| DOW30 Futures | Mon-Thu 01:00-23:59 Fri 01:00-23:57 | Mon-Thu 01:00-23:59 Fri 01:00-23:57 |
| US Equities | Mon-Fri 16:31-23:00 | Mon-Fri 16:31-23:00 |
| CHINA50 | Mon - Thu 03:00-10:30, 11:00-22:45, Fri 03:00-10:30, 11:00-22:42 | Mon-Thu 04:00-11:30, 12:00-23:45 Fri 04:00-11:30, 12:00-23:42 |
| EU Equities | Mon-Fri 10:02-14:00, 14:03-18:30 | Mon-Fri 11:02-15:00, 15:03-19:30 |
| EU50 | Mon - Thu 02:15 - 22:59, Fri 02:15 - 22:57 | Mon-Thu 03:15-23:59 Fri 03:15-23:57 |
| ESP35 | Mon-Thu 09:00-20:59, Fri 09:00 - 20:57 | Mon-Thu 10:00-21:59 Fri 10:00-21:57 |
| HKG33 | Mon-Thu 03:15-06:00, 07:00-10:30, 11:15-21:00, Fri 03:15-06:00, 07:00-10:30, 11:15-20:57 | Mon-Thu 04:15-07:00,08:00-11:30,12:15-22:00 Fri 04:15-07:00,08:00-11:30,12:15-21:57 |
| Cryptocurrencies | Sun 12:30-23:59 Mon-Fri 00:01-23:59 Sat 12:30-23:59 | Sun 12:30-23:59 Mon-Fri 00:01-23:59 Sat 12:30-23:59 |
